The Vibe
La Fenice sits quietly in Belluno’s historic core and reads like a mountain‑side kitchen translated for town. The menu centers on what the Dolomites yield—foraged herbs and fungi, small‑herd dairy, freshwater fish and seasonal game—so the dining experience feels rooted and regionally specific. Evenings are populated by local regulars rather than tourists, which keeps the atmosphere intimate and restrained; there’s a serene, unhurried quality to service and pacing. It’s scenic without being theatrical: a rustic, quietly refined place where provenance shapes both flavor and the overall mood.
Best For
This is a dinner destination for diners who care about seasonality and alpine provenance. La Fenice suits families and local gatherings, and it rewards visitors who prefer quieter, more authentic meals away from tourist routes. The kitchen works on a compressed seasonal calendar, so evenings are when short‑window specialties—wild mushrooms, ramps, regional game—are most likely to appear. Guests who appreciate thoughtful, ingredient‑forward cooking and who don’t mind lingering over plates will find the restaurant particularly satisfying.
Ordering Tips
Start with the house signatures—the nuvola focaccia pizza and the pizza with PDO buffalo mozzarella, cherry confit and speck—to get a clear sense of the kitchen’s approach to texture and top‑quality dairy. Then ask about the day’s foraged items and any freshwater fish or game preparations: many dishes hinge on what the kitchen sources that week. Because the menu follows a tight seasonal rhythm, be open to specials and let the staff steer you toward what’s freshest. Consider ordering several dishes to sample the region’s variety and changing harvests.

Is lunch or dinner better at La Fenice?
Both lunch and dinner are listed on Monday, Tuesday, Thursday, Friday, Saturday, Sunday. Wednesday is closed. Choose the service that best fits your Belluno plans, confirm current hours before going.
